hi water pump in sink , making , continuous noise all the time . and when i use tap it works correctly . i think pump broken . any ideas please , thanks all .

If its whirring ALL the time, then most likely the switch is faulty, and its just letting the water out once its lifted to open the valve.

The switch is more than likely in your tap
And the pump is fine

You can just buy the micro switch
Take tap down to local caravan shop or have a look on eBay for switch
Take tap out and see what type of micro switch it is
Will be less than £10
